Jonathan: Osun state election reaffirms my administration's commitment

 President Goodluck Ebele Jonathan has sent a congratulatory message to the re-elected governor of Osun state, Governor Rauf Aregbesola, on his victory in the state’s Saturday's governorship election. In his message, he also commended the independ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) and the national security agencies for ensuring that the elections were free, fair, credible and peaceful in keeping with the avowed commitment of his administration.

 

President Jonathan also applauds the people of Osun state who came out en masse yesterday in all the local government areas of the state to peacefully and freely exercise their democratic right, trusting in his assurance that all necessary measures would be taken to ensure their safety and the sanctity of their vote.

 

The president believes that the free, fair and peaceful conduct of election has fully reaffirmed his administration's determination to positively reform Nigeria's electoral processes. The outcome of the election has also given a lie to the false, unfair and uncharitable allegation that measures put in place by the federal government for the Ekiti and Osun election were partisan and designed to achieve a favourable outcome for his party.

 

As governor Aregbosola prepares to begin a second term in office, president Goodluck look forward to continuing to work with him and other state governors to further improve the living conditions of Nigerians in Osun and other states of the country

 

He wishes governor Aregbesola continued good health and a successful second term in office.
